Summit Premium Bonus Rider (Continued)
- The Summit Premium Bonus Rider amends the Surrender Charge section of the annuity contract to include a recapture of a percentage of the Premium Bonus should a withdrawal that is subject to Surrender Charges and MVA be applied.
- Once the Surrender Charge Period is completed, and no Surrender Charges and MVA are applicable, the recapture of the percentage of the Premium Bonus will also expire.

- There will be no Recapture of the Premium Bonus for any free partial withdrawals or for withdrawals available with the Health Waiver Endorsement. Recapture only applies to withdrawals that are subject to Surrender Charges and MVA.
- Like Surrender Charges and MVAs, recapture of the Premium Bonus will be waived when proceeds of the contract are paid as a Death Benefit on the death of an Owner who is also an Annuitant or if the contract is annuitized after the fifth anniversary.
- Contracts on which the Premium Bonus Rider is selected may have a lower Cap or Participation Rate than contracts that do not include the rider.
